stata 장단점: 통계 분석 도구의 강점과 약점을 한눈에 이해하기
Stata는 많은 연구자와 분석가가 선택하는 통계 소프트웨어입니다. 이 글에서는 stata 장단점을 중심으로 Stata가 왜 널리 쓰이는지, 어떤 한계가 있는지 쉽게 설명합니다. 첫 문장에서 핵심을 짚고 시작하면 독자가 실제로 무엇을 얻을지 바로 알 수 있습니다.
이 글을 읽으면 Stata의 주요 장점과 단점, 데이터 처리 능력, 분석 기능, 그래픽, 확장성, 그리고 비용 측면까지 현실적인 관점에서 비교할 수 있습니다. 또한 각 항목별로 실용적인 팁과 고려할 점을 제시하니, 도구 선택이나 활용 전략에 도움이 될 것입니다.
Read also: stata 장단점: 통계 분석 도구의 강점과 약점을 한눈에 이해하기
stata 장단점
먼저 Stata의 장점부터 정리합니다. 연구 현장과 교육, 정책 분석에서 자주 선택되는 이유를 짚어 보겠습니다.
- 일관된 명령어 체계: 명령어 기반으로 반복 가능한 분석이 쉽습니다. 스크립트 작성으로 재현 가능한 연구가 가능합니다.
- 강력한 데이터 관리: 대용량 데이터 처리와 데이터 정제가 편리합니다. merge, reshape 등 기능이 잘 갖춰져 있습니다.
- 광범위한 통계 기법: 회귀, 패널 데이터, 생존분석 등 다양한 모델을 기본 제공하여 학술 연구에 적합합니다.
- 활발한 사용자 커뮤니티: 많은 사용자들이 만든 외부 패키지(ado 파일)를 통해 기능을 확장할 수 있습니다.
- 우수한 문서화: 도움말과 매뉴얼이 상세해서 배우기 쉽고, 학습 자료가 풍부합니다.
Read also: 난방필름 장단점 완전 정리와 실전 팁
stata 장단점
다음은 Stata의 단점들입니다. 모든 도구가 그렇듯 단점도 함께 고려해야 합니다.
- 상용 소프트웨어 라이선스 비용: 무료가 아니므로 개인 사용자나 소규모 기관에는 부담이 될 수 있습니다.
- 그래픽 기능의 한계: 기본 그래픽은 실용적이지만, 복잡한 시각화는 다른 툴보다 불편할 수 있습니다.
- 쉬운 GUI 한계: 명령어 중심이라 GUI만으로 고급 분석을 수행하기에는 제약이 있습니다.
- 대규모 병렬 처리 제한: 빅데이터를 위한 분산 처리 기능은 덜 발달했습니다.
- 언어 생태계와의 통합성: R이나 Python처럼 방대한 패키지 생태계에 비해 선택지가 좁을 수 있습니다.
Read also: 세계화 장단점과 우리가 알아야 할 핵심 포인트
stata 장단점 - 데이터 관리와 처리 능력
Stata는 데이터 관리 측면에서 강력한 도구입니다. 변수 생성, 형 변환, 결측치 처리 같은 기본 작업이 명령어로 일관되게 처리됩니다. 많은 연구자가 재현 가능한 데이터 전처리 워크플로를 Stata로 구성합니다.
특히 다음과 같은 작업이 편리합니다:
- 대규모 행렬 연산 없이 데이터 프레임 수준에서 빠른 조작
- merge, append, reshape 등 구조 변경이 직관적임
- 조건부 변수 생성과 그룹별 연산이 명료함
실무 팁으로는 데이터 처리 순서를 스크립트로 남기고, 중간 파일을 저장해 검증하는 습관을 권합니다. Stata는 메모리 기반 처리를 하므로 작업 전에 데이터 크기와 메모리 한계를 확인하세요.
Read also: 성수동 쌍용아파트 장단점 길게 풀어보는 안내와 핵심 포인트
stata 장단점 - 통계 분석과 모형 적합성
Stata는 회귀분석, 패널분석, 생존분석 등 사회과학과 보건연구에서 많이 쓰이는 기법을 폭넓게 지원합니다. 기본 함수만으로도 표준 분석을 빠르게 수행할 수 있습니다.
모형 선택과 검정 절차를 구조화할 때 유용한 점은 다음과 같습니다:
- 다양한 표준 오차(robust, clustered 등)를 쉽게 지정
- 패널 데이터와 혼합효과 모델을 위한 전용 명령어 제공
- 모형 비교를 위한 정보기준(AIC/BIC)과 예측 진단 기능이 포함
또한 Stata는 결과를 표로 정리하는 기능과 회귀표 출력 패키지가 풍부해서 논문 작성에 바로 활용할 수 있습니다. 통계적 검증 과정에서 자동화 스크립트를 만들어 반복 실험을 빠르게 수행하세요.
stata 장단점 - 사용자 인터페이스 및 학습 곡선
Stata는 명령어 기반의 사용을 권장하지만, GUI(메뉴)도 제공하여 초보자가 접근하기 쉽습니다. 다만 깊은 기능을 쓰려면 명령어를 익혀야 효율이 높아집니다.
학습 방법으로는 단계별로 명령어를 익히고 작은 프로젝트에서 직접 스크립트를 작성해 보는 것을 추천합니다. 책과 온라인 튜토리얼이 풍부해서 독학하기도 좋습니다.
간단 비교는 아래 표로 정리할 수 있습니다.
| 항목 | 초보자 | 고급사용자 |
|---|---|---|
| 접근성 | GUI로 가능 | 명령어로 최적 |
| 확장성 | 제한적 | ado로 확장 |
stata 장단점 - 그래픽과 시각화 능력
Stata의 그래픽 기능은 기본적이면서도 연구 논문에 필요한 수준을 충족합니다. 빠르게 표준 차트를 만들고 꾸미는 데 용이합니다.
예를 들어 다음과 같은 그래픽을 쉽게 만들 수 있습니다:
- 산점도와 회귀선
- 상자수염도표(boxplot)
- 시계열 플롯
하지만 복잡한 대화형 시각화나 고급 디자인을 원하면 R의 ggplot2나 Python의 시각화 라이브러리를 함께 사용하는 것이 효과적입니다. 이때 Stata에서 처리한 데이터를 내보내어 다른 툴로 시각화하는 워크플로가 흔히 사용됩니다.
stata 장단점 - 확장성 및 커뮤니티 자원
Stata는 기본 기능 외에도 사용자들이 만든 수많은 확장 패키지를 설치해 기능을 늘릴 수 있습니다. 이는 연구자가 특정 분석법을 구현할 때 큰 장점입니다.
커뮤니티 활용 방법:
- Stata 공식 포럼과 메일링 리스트 검색
- SSCC, UCLA 같은 대학의 Stata 튜토리얼 참조
- ado 파일을 찾아 설치해 기능 사용
이러한 생태계 덕분에 새로운 방법론이 빠르게 공유됩니다. 특히 경제학과 사회과학 분야에서 Stata용 패키지는 매우 활발하게 개발되고 있습니다.
stata 장단점 - 라이선스와 비용 고려
Stata는 상용 소프트웨어로, 개인용·학술용·기업용 등 여러 라이선스 옵션이 있습니다. 비용은 기능과 사용자 수에 따라 달라지므로 예산 계획을 세워야 합니다.
간단한 비교 표는 다음과 같습니다:
| 라이선스 종류 | 특징 |
|---|---|
| 개인/학생 | 저렴한 학술 가격 제공 |
| 기관/서버 | 동시 접속 및 배치 처리 가능 |
기관에서 도입할 때는 사용 빈도, 필요한 모듈, 유지보수 비용을 고려하세요. 때로는 R이나 Python과 병행 사용하면 비용 효율을 높일 수 있습니다.
요약하면, Stata는 재현 가능성과 통계 분석의 안정성에서 강점을 발휘합니다. 데이터 관리가 편하고 학계에서의 신뢰도가 높아 연구 중심 사용자에게 적합합니다.
만약 Stata가 당신의 분석 요구에 맞는지 확인하고 싶다면, 실제 데이터로 소규모 실험을 해보세요. 설치 가능한 교육용 라이선스나 대학 계정을 활용해 직접 사용해 보는 것이 최선의 판단 방법입니다. 궁금한 점이 있다면 이 글을 공유하고 토론을 시작해 보세요.